Sobre este item
Harper & Bros. NY, 1952,, 1952. Hardcover. Very Good/No Jacket. Roger Duvoisin. Squarish octavo, VG in white and red pictorial boards, no dj. First Ed. Central school district stamp on inside cover, not issued, as new. Frontispiece depicts a small Canadian village such as the one where Michel Meloche told thes e stories to his friends. Great illustrations of old Canada.
